The Public Interest Research Groups (PIRGs), has released a report that Polymer clays contain chemicals that may threaten children's health. In a study released by this orginazation, they stated that Phthalates contained in these types of modeling clay are associated with reproductive disorders, birth deformities, and other health effects.

The reports go on to say, "Independent tests have shown that many plastic toys, including common teething toys, contain as much as 40% by weight of toxic phthalates, which may leach into children's bodies. The chemicals are probable human carcinogens and have been shown to have some of the characteristics of "endocrine disrupters" - chemicals that cause reproductive abnormalities."
